<P>P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To hold molten material in a high-temperature stereoscopic plasma forming space while preventing it from falling, and to actualize molecular dissociation while holding the material in the space for a long time. <P>SOLUTION: Waste materials M charged into a treatment chamber 6 fall on the stack of resistance elements 11 as conductive porous particles stacked in a decomposition region, and the particulate resistance elements 11, 11 stacked in the decomposition region range between a pair of plasma arc electrodes 5, 5 to form a high-temperature stereoscopic plasma working space PS in a range of stack gaps between the resistance elements. The waste materials falling on the stack of the resistance elements collide with high-temperature plasma to be dissociated from one another while being exposed to plasma environment as long as they stay in the range of the stack of the resistance elements. All bonds of the materials excluding nuclear force are broken off, resulting in dissociation/fusion into a structural component level. <P>COPYRIGHT: (C)2007,JPO&INPIT |
